§ 6-12-11 — Filing of adopted charter with secretary of state--Violation--Effect.

Text
The person charged with the conduct of an election concerning a question on adoption of a charter or amendment thereto shall, within thirty days after the canvass and return thereon, file with the secretary of state a certified copy of a charter or amendment adopted. Any person violating the provisions of this section is guilty of a Class 2 misdemeanor, but the failure of such person to so file shall not invalidate any election on such a question or a charter or amendment adopted pursuant thereto.

Legislative History
SL 1974, ch 52, § 11; SL 1981, ch 43, § 1.
